Snippet
Objectives: Hypotension is common immediately following cardiopulmonary bypass. Experimentally, MTR-105 (S-ethylisothiuronium diethylphosphate), a fast-acting synthetic nitric oxide synthase inhibitor, rapidly increases blood pressure. The purpose of the current …
